It is winter, which means ’tis the season for adorable photos and videos of zoo animals paling around in white stuff.
After a winter storm swept through the Northeast, video footage captured red panda Hope and her seven-month-old cubs Faith and MowMow frolicking in the snow. Their playground is the Trevor Zoo, where students at the Millbrook School care for the animals in Millbrook, N.Y.
While the weather was a bear for many, it looks like these animals are having a blast.
